Poker dice: Poker dice, game involving five dice specially marked to simulate a playing-card deck’s top six cards (ace, king, queen, jack, 10, 9). The object is to throw a winning poker hand, with hands ranking as in poker except that five of a kind is high and there are no flushes. After a player’s first

PROBABILITY: 5-CARD POKER HANDS This consists of the ten, jack, queen, king, and ace of one suit. There are four such hands. The probability is 0.00000153908. NONE OF THE ABOVE We have to choose 5 distinct kinds (13-choose-5) but exclude any straights (subtract 10). We can have any pattern of suits except the 4 patterns where all 5 cards have the same suit: 4^5-4.
